Biphenyl-2-ylcarbamic Acid Piperidin-4-yl Ester is a chemical compound featuring a biphenyl group linked to a piperidine ring via a carbamate ester. It is primarily used as a research reagent or pharmaceutical intermediate in laboratory settings.
